What occurs during the weathering process?

There are 2 main processes of weathering, mechanical weathering and chemical weathering. In both processes the rocks are broken down. In the mechanical weathering process the rocks are simply made smaller. they are the same composition, just smaller pieces. In the process of chemical weathering the minerals in the rocks undergo a chemical change, they break down. This break down of minerals make them easier to erode. What kind of rocks are formed by wind erosion?

Sedimentary rocks are formed from chemical and physical weathering of rock, their subsequent erosion and transportation to a place of deposit, and their lithification through compaction and cementation.

What causes a fold mountains?

Its due to temperature and pressure. when 2 continental plates converge the form a mountain belt, because there is no subduction zone they create a high range of mountains like the Himalayas. The common rock types are the metamorphic rocks and the pressure cause folds in the rock as they stretch depends on the direction. It can be anticline or syncline. Temperature also causes the folding of rocks as magma passes through rocks it makes the rock nearby ductile cause deformation on it.These are usually regional metamorphic rocks.

What it is weathering?

weathering is the decay of the rocks of the earth's crust to the exposure to the atmosphere i.e., a process by which the rocks exposed on the surface get broken up into smaller particle. there are 2 types of weathering: 1.mechanical weathering 2.chemical weathering
